In Loving Memory Of

Rodney Lee Evans

August 8th, 1940 - June 20th, 2018

Obituary

Sandy resident, Rodney L. Evans passed away at his home with his family by his side on Wednesday, June 20. He was 77. 

Rodney was born in Portland to Chester (Thorn) Evans and Sandra June Evans. He graduated from Maui High School in 1958. He joined the Coast Guard in 1958 and served as an electrician on an icebreaker. 

He married Donna Berg and they had four children. In 1990, he married his current wife, Judy. They spent 28 happy years together. 
Rod enjoyed being a police officer and a machinist for 40 years. His hobbies included inventing, reading, creating ornamental iron work, and maintaining a beautiful yard.

Survivors include his wife, Judy and his four children; Stephanie, Elizabeth, Steven, Jennifer and his three step children Brian, Eric, and Eran. He is also survived by 15 grandchildren and 9 great grandchildren, and many nieces, nephews and extended family. 

The family suggests contributions be made to The Salvation Army or The Humane Society. 

A special thank you to the Kaiser Hospice Team for all their loving care and support. 

We his family want to express our love and gratitude to God for allowing us the blessing of being part of his legacy, and we will always treasure our memories.
